K factor is a constant used in sheet metal bending to calculate the bend allowance.
K factor is used to determine the location of the neutral axis in the material during bending.
It is a ratio of the position of the neutral axis to the material thickness.
Different materials and bending processes have different K factors.
K factor affects the accuracy of the final bend dimensions.

Bend allowance is the amount of material needed to account for the bending process in sheet metal fabrication.
Bend allowance is calculated based on the material thickness, bend radius, and angle of the bend.
It helps determine the flat pattern size before bending to ensure accurate dimensions after bending.
Bend allowance is important in sheet metal design to avoid errors in the final product.

M15 grade ratio is the mix ratio of concrete used in construction projects.
M15 grade concrete has a mix ratio of 1:2:4 (1 part cement, 2 parts sand, 4 parts aggregate)
It is commonly used for non-structural works like flooring, pathways, etc.
The strength of M15 grade concrete is 15 MPa after 28 days of curing
Minimum grade of concrete is M10, which is used for plain cement concrete works.
Minimum grade of concrete is M10 as per IS 456:2000.
M10 grade concrete has a compressive strength of 10 N/mm^2 after 28 days of curing.
It is commonly used for plain cement concrete works like levelling course, bedding for footing, etc.
